Swiss issue indictment against Abacha's son

The judicial authorities in Switzerland have issued an indictment against the son of the late Nigerian military ruler, General Sani Abacha, on charges of money-laundering, fraud and belonging to a criminal organisation.

The indictment against Mohamed Abacha was issued after an investigation into funds allegedly misappropriated by General Abacha and deposited in Swiss bank accounts. Mohamed Abacha is currently serving a prison term in Nigeria, so the Swiss authorities could try him in his absence or hand the case over to the Nigerian courts.
